We are pleased to announce that several DAAD students have been recognized for their exceptional work at this year’s Scholastic Art & Writing Awards. This achievement speaks to their dedication and the high caliber of talent within our program.
Congratulations to:
|
-
Evan Heinrich ( DAAD Junior from West Clermont ) won a Silver Key for his Digital Art submission called, “Hometown."
|
-
Isla Janson (DAAD Junior from Milford) received Honorable Mention awards for her Digital Art submission called, “Betta," and for her Digital Art submission called, "Riparian."
|
-
Grace Kimsey ( DAAD Junior from Anderson ) received a Gold Key for her Comic Art submission called, “Jukebox Slayer."
|
-
Brooklyn Miles ( DAAD Senior from West Clermont ) received an Honorable Mention award for her Digital Art submission called, “Bird.”
|
-
Audrena Montgomery ( DAAD Junior from Batavia ) received an Honorable Mention in Writing for her Personal Essay, “Metamorphosis.”
|
-
Maya Zizelman ( DAAD Senior from Milford ) received a Gold Key for her Digital Art submission called, “The Other.”
|
These students will have their winning compositions exhibited at this year’s Regional Scholastic Exhibition, which is being held at The Art Academy of Cincinnati from 2/7–2/22 with visiting hours from 11am–5pm.
Additionally, Grace Kimsey and Maya Zizelman will have their work at this year’s national contest. We’ll find out if they win an award at the national level later this Spring!

We want to make sure you're well-informed in the event of a school closure, such as those due to inclement weather. Knowing where to look for official announcements will help keep everyone safe and minimize confusion.
How We Notify You of a Closure
If Live Oaks Career Campus must close, we will send out notifications using these methods:
-
ParentSquare (Primary Method): This is our most direct and fastest communication channel. You'll receive a notification immediately.
-
School Website: Check the homepage for an alert or banner announcement.
-
Local News Stations: The closure will be reported through local television and radio outlets.
To ensure you get the quickest notification of any school closure, please take a moment to verify that you are actively receiving notices from us via ParentSquare.
- If you're not receiving them, or are unsure, please log into your account or contact the school office for assistance.
- Ensuring your contact information is up-to-date in ParentSquare is the most effective way to stay informed.
Inclement Weather Note
If the closure is due to inclement weather, please remember:
- Follow your student's affiliated high school's closure/delay announcements.
- If Live Oaks remains open but your student cannot attend, please contact their instructors for assignment updates.
Your cooperation in keeping your contact information current helps us keep everyone safe and informed!

About ParentSquare
To make sure we have consistent communication with parents and staff, Great Oaks Career Campuses uses ParentSquare, a safe and secure platform for all school-to-home communication. We use it to send important robocalls, text messages, and emails from the district and individual schools.
An account is automatically created for each parent using the preferred email address and phone number that they have on file with their Live Oaks. We encourage all parents to register for and log in to their accounts to set up their notification preferences.
Stay Connected
- Update your information
- Ensure your phone number, email address, and home address are up-to-date in your school's student information system.
- Register your ParentSquare account
- You may sign up through the email invitation you may have received through ParentSquare or you may sign in to ParentSquare using your contact information (email or phone number) that is on file for your student at their school.
- Update your settings
- Getting too many calls? Don't want texts? Once you are registered, you can change your notification settings to fit your needs.
- Make sure emails are getting through
- Check your spam folder for emails from donotreply@parentsquare.com and add the domain parentsquare.com to the safe senders list in your email client.
